Professional HVAC technicians consistently use the $5,000 rule and 50% rule as foundational tools when guiding residents on furnace repair vs replacement. The $5,000 rule employs an easy formula: multiply your current furnace age in years by the cost of the proposed repair. If the resulting number exceeds $5,000, upgrading usually proves more economical.
This calculation accounts for that aging units often face higher numbers of increasingly expensive malfunctions, causing ongoing repairs a potentially expensive gamble.
The 50% rule uses a related but equally valuable method by comparing the repair expense directly to half the estimated cost of a new, high-efficiency furnace. Should repairs go beyond 50% of replacement cost—particularly for units that have already surpassed the 15-year mark—experts typically recommend upgrading over additional fixes.
These two rules, refined over many years of field work, take feelings out of the process and prioritize real cost analysis.
In Southern California's relatively mild climate, where heating systems operate with reduced intensity than in northern states, these guidelines stay very applicable. While the extended runtime reduction may allow some units to reach 20 years or more, efficiency degradation and component fatigue still accumulate, keeping these guidelines essential for local decision-making.
Homeowners exploring "furnace repair or replacement cost" quickly discover that these rules deliver simple clarity through otherwise confusing options.
First finding out your unit's precise age—check the manufacturer's data plate, original installation paperwork, or past maintenance records. After that, get a complete repair quotation from a qualified HVAC expert, making sure it includes every required component and labor charge. Complete the calculation and evaluate the total against $5,000. If the total exceeds this threshold, replacement usually prevents future headaches and expenses.
This straightforward method applies universally across furnace brands and sizes.
Picture a frequent case where a property owner in San Fernando Valley receives a $400 quote for a failing igniter on a 15-year-old furnace. This works out to $400 multiplied by 15, totaling $6,000—well above the limit. This example illustrates how even relatively modest repairs on mid-life or older equipment often indicate the onset of increasing problems and costs.
Our temperate weather decreases harsh thermal stress, enabling many units to last longer than in extreme cold. However, elements such as dust buildup, coastal salt air corrosion, and periodic heat spikes still degrade components over time. These guidelines consider these local conditions and helps homeowners avoid putting money into temporary patches for units nearing the end of their useful life.
Today's pricing for expertly installed efficient furnaces in our area typically sit between $6,000 and $9,000, varying by BTU output and features. Half the typical cost establishes the critical threshold of $3,000 to $4,500. Should repair costs reach or go beyond this mark, especially on a furnace older than 15 years, the numbers heavily point toward replacement rather than further fixes.
Blower motor services usually run between $800 and $2,000, while repairing a cracked heat exchanger typically falls between $1,000 to $3,500 or more. such significant component fixes frequently exceed the 50% threshold and involve extra safety concerns, making complete replacement the wiser decision.

Furnace lifespan in Southern California generally ranges from 15 to 22 years, because of our mild seasonal conditions and reduced seasonal usage compared to colder parts of the country. Natural gas furnaces remain the predominant choice in our region, but regardless of fuel source, age eventually impacts performance.
A common inquiry from homeowners is "how old is too old for furnace repair?" Industry consensus recommends beginning serious evaluation when reaching 15 years, with replacement becoming the preferred option after 18 years when accompanied by notable performance issues.
Older furnaces suffer from reduced AFUE efficiency ratings , meaning they convert less fuel into usable heat and demand longer cycles to keep indoor temperatures comfortable.
Local temperate conditions reduce extreme thermal cycling stress, contributing to longer operational life compared to regions with harsh winters. Plenty of well-maintained furnaces in Los Angeles, San Fernando Valley & Orange County frequently survive beyond 18 years, even though local influences can influence longevity.
Inland dust and pollen buildup blocks proper airflow and strains motors and heat transfer components. Humidity from coastal zones promotes rust , while infrequent use causes parts to bind. Poor or irregular maintenance further accelerates these issues.
Energy bills that climb 20 to 30 percent without any change in consumption commonly show declining efficiency. Rising service frequency, especially multiple significant repairs annually acts as an additional strong indicator that age-related deterioration has begun to affect performance.

Understanding the primary "signs your furnace needs replacement" can prevent emergency situations, safeguard indoor air purity, and stop spiraling repair spending. Warning indicators generally fall into three categories: safety hazards, performance problems, and cost escalation.
The most critical warning concerns possible carbon monoxide leaks from cracked heat exchangers. Other signs relate to declining ability to deliver consistent, comfortable heat throughout the home.
Visible yellow flames instead of steady blue , excessive soot around furnace vents or registers, frequent headaches or flu-like symptoms when the heating runs, or carbon monoxide detector triggers all indicate potential danger. A cracked exchanger lets dangerous gases escape into living areas and cannot be fixed safely.
Carbon monoxide is colorless, odorless, and potentially lethal. Any indication of leakage demands instant shutdown and expert evaluation. Operating a faulty system threatens family safety.
Banging, rattling, popping, or grinding sounds during operation suggest mechanical problems in the burner assembly, blower, or heat exchanger. Continued odors, heavy dust flow, or rooms remaining noticeably cooler signal distribution issues that grow harder and costlier to fix with repairs.
Sudden or gradual increases in heating costs without changes in usage habits almost always indicate reduced system efficiency. The furnace compensates for lower performance by running longer and harder, consuming more fuel to achieve the same indoor temperature.
When a furnace requires multiple significant repairs within a 12-month period, this trend strongly indicates widespread system deterioration that will likely cause more breakdowns. Continuing to invest in repairs becomes increasingly inefficient compared to upgrading to a new, warrantied system.

Furnace repair costs typically range from $200 to $1,500 for typical component repairs, while major component fixes often cost $1,000–$3,500+. On the other hand, furnace replacement costs across Southern California usually sit between $4,500 and $10,000 for a thorough professional install, based on capacity, AFUE rating, brand, and project-specific requirements.
Understanding these ranges helps homeowners set realistic expectations and prepare financially.
Typical repairs encompass igniter replacement at $300 to $500, thermostat replacements $200–$600, and blower motor repairs $800–$2,000 depending on location and system complexity.
Minor repairs on relatively new systems often provide good temporary value and extend service life cost-effectively. Significant part replacements on mature units seldom make financial sense when long-term dependability and performance are factored in.
Entry-level furnaces begin at $2,000–$3,500, whereas high-end efficient models cost $4,000–$6,000+. Labor for installation, disposal of old unit, any ductwork changes, permits, and code requirements usually contribute $2,000–$4,000 to the overall project.
Proper sizing requires calculating home heating load considering home size, insulation, windows, and local weather patterns. Higher AFUE ratings command higher initial prices but generate clear ongoing savings via lower fuel use.

Southern California's moderate conditions makes heat pump vs furnace comparisons strongly favor heat pumps. Heat pumps relocate heat rather than produce it through combustion, delivering heating and cooling from one efficient unit.
Numerous SoCal residents find that heat pumps offer outstanding all-season comfort while substantially decreasing energy costs compared to traditional gas furnaces. The technology excels in moderate temperatures, making it an increasingly popular choice for SoCal homes.
Modern heat pumps achieve exceptional efficiency ratings, frequently requiring 75% less electricity than conventional electric resistance heating while providing uniform comfort across the house.
Models with excellent SEER and HSPF ratings offer robust cooling during hot months and solid heating in cooler periods, eliminating the need for separate systems and lowering total energy expenses.
Homes with existing ductwork, homes desiring consistent year-round comfort, or residents aiming to decrease environmental impact find heat pumps particularly advantageous.
Heat pumps match excellently with California's efforts to promote electrification and sustainability objectives.
